Changed deploy to node server
Afaik, Nanostores need SSR in the setup I used, so for now, the build will have to be deployed on a node server. I could have used a full Vue app to avoid this, but oh well, nothing we can't refactor ; and it just works anyways. Plus it would have meant switching to a vue leaflet wrapper that hasn't been maintained in years. Can always change it later.
